响应式web中css文件建立
时间: 2024-09-19 18:16:21 浏览: 47
响应式Web设计中CSS文件的建立通常采用媒体查询(Media Queries)技术,目的是让网站内容能够根据不同设备的屏幕尺寸和方向自适应调整布局。以下是创建响应式CSS的基本步骤:
1. **基础样式**:首先编写通用的基础样式,设置字体、颜色、间距等元素,这将作为所有屏幕尺寸下的默认样式。
```css
body {
font-size: 16px;
color: #333;
}
.container {
margin: 0 auto; /* 中心对齐 */
}
```
2. **媒体查询**:引入媒体查询来针对特定屏幕尺寸应用不同的CSS规则。例如,对于较小的屏幕如手机:
```css
@media (max-width: 768px) {
.header {
display: none; /* 隐藏大屏幕上的导航 */
}
.content {
flex-direction: column; /* 改变内容排列方向 */
}
}
```
3. **弹性布局**:利用CSS Flexbox或Grid布局,使容器内的元素可以动态调整大小和位置,适应不同屏幕宽度。
4. **图片和图标**:使用百分比宽度、max-width和srcset属性优化图片,保证在不同分辨率下都能有良好的显示效果。
5. **断点选择**:根据实际需求设定几个关键断点,比如平板电脑、桌面视窗等,为每个阶段提供定制化的样式。
```css
@media (min-width: 992px) and (max-width: 1199px) {
.sidebar {
width: 30%;
}
}
```
阅读全文